I drooled over the PE1 for months in catalogs. Then I got the chance to handle one in a knife store and immediately knew it wasn't a knife for me. It felt terrible. Someone said "like a stick" that's about it. Then the PE2 came out, and I thought, "maybe that one," nope. I guess the arc lock is strong, but the knife feels awful. Do yourself a favor, if you're planning on buying one, hold one first. Handle is anything but ergonomic. And the Zytel on them is so rough that I'd bet it would tear your pocket up more than the Sifu's G-10. I was worried that the Sifu would be way too big for my relatively small hands, as the carnivore is, but the Sifu felt perfect in my hands. IMO it's no competition. YMMV, but, especially if you're buying sight unseen, go with the Sifu.
